Transaction 15425f50494e15f5dc7d8133c86b4faa5bb02f0cdbcc1cf053247afab521db66

2 Input
2 Outputs
  • 15425f50494e15f5dc7d8133c86b4faa5bb02f0cdbcc1cf053247afab521db66:0
  • value  169170
    address  3KmK1VMeqD5yCk8uyhrNc3BaB6oukzc4Qm
  • 15425f50494e15f5dc7d8133c86b4faa5bb02f0cdbcc1cf053247afab521db66:1
  • value  1011070
    address  377hRc7UXKtGe6s6PE95aHhWTeXtRK7NHa